Note:
a.
Do not measure the current higher than 10A At Range 10A and higher than 400mA At Ma Range.
b.
Do not connect the test lead to any circuit in parallel when the test lead is inserted in the
current input terminal, otherwise it is possible to damage the instrument or endanger the safety of
the users. Cut the connection between the test lead and tested circuit at once after measurement.

11. Resistance (
Ω
)
1.
Turn the function/range selection knob to
Ω
, insert the red and black test lead separately to
V/
Ω
/Hz and COM input terminal.
2.
Connect the test lead to the tested resistance in parallel, the tested resistance value will be
displayed on LCD.
3.
Auto Range mode is preset when turning on, press “RANGE” button to switch to Manual Range
mode.
4.
If “OL” is displayed on LCD, it indicates the tested resistance value has exceeded the present
range limit, please select the higher range to complete the measurement.
Note:
a.
When measuring the In-circuit resistance, be sure all the Power of the tested circuit Has been
turned off and all capacitors are fully discharged.
b.
It will cause the reading incorrect to input any voltage when measuring the resistance.
If the voltage exceeds 250V, over-range protection voltage, it is possible to damage the instrument
and endanger the safety of the users.
